Duplex printing of Excel Spreadsheet
Is there a way to reverse my margin settings when duplex printing a landscape
spreadsheet so that the wider margin at the top of the first page, shows up at the bottom of the second page, so that when I punch holes to put it in a binder, I don't cut into data on the spreadsheet. -- Matilda |

Duplex printing of Excel Spreadsheet
I don't know how you would do this in Excel, and to find that out, you may
need to ask in an Excel NG, but in Word, if you choose "Different odd and even" for headers and footers, you can add extra space to the Odd Page Header and Even Page Footer. -- Suzanne S.
